A comparative analysis of financial loss that Ghana has been incurring due to irregularities has been worsening since Akufo-Addo became President in 2017.

The report was compiled by the Auditor-General (A-G).

In 2020, a total of Ghc13 billion was lost to corruption and irregularities while in 2021, Ghc17.5 billion was lost.

Cumulatively, therefore, per the Auditor General’s report over Ghc35billion has been lost to irregularities since 2017 when Akufo-Addo became President.

The report lists the irregularities as comprising unrecovered state debts, cash irregularities, payroll irregularities, procurement irregularities, tax irregularities, stores irregularities, COVID-19 irregularities and contract irregularities.
